How to Configure Microsoft Family Safety on Windows 11
Microsoft Family Safety is a free set of tools on Windows 11 that helps you manage what your kids do on computers, Xbox consoles, and mobile devices. You can use these controls to set screen time limits, block apps and games, and track locations across devices.

Common questions
How do I set screen time limits on 🪟 Windows 11?
You can set screen time limits by logging into the Microsoft Family Safety website with an adult account. From there, select your child's profile, go to the screen time section, and set daily schedules or time limits for Windows 11 devices and Xbox consoles.
How do I block an app using Microsoft Family Safety?
Log in to the Family Safety online dashboard and choose your child's profile. Go to the content restrictions or app limits section, find the specific app or game in the list, and block it from running on their Windows 11 computer.
Can my child bypass Microsoft Family Safety limits?
Bypassing these limits proves difficult for children, provided they use a standard child account and the adult account password remains secure. If they try to open a blocked app or run out of time, they can send a request to your email asking for more time.
How do I remove a child account from Microsoft Family Safety?
An adult organizer must sign in to the Family Safety website to remove a child account. Click the options menu next to your child's name in your family group and select the option to remove them from the family group.
